PURPOSE OF THE POSITION:




CPKC is dedicated to ensuring uninterrupted, year-round railway operations, functioning 24/7 to maintain excellence in the Engineering Operations domain. A vital component of this effort lies with the Signal and Communications (S&C) team, whose expertise ensures the safety and reliability of our signal systems through rigorous Federal Railroad Administration (FRA) regulatory tests and inspections. S&C personnel play a critical role in the installation, repair, and maintenance of essential equipment, including signals, crossing lights, switch machines, and other vital infrastructure. Depending on experience, individuals may hold positions ranging from Assistant Signalman, Signalman or Qualified Signal Maintainer.

POSITION ACCOUNTABILITIES:



Dig, cable repair, assemble and install signal equipment, pole line work Repair and/or replace damaged equipment, test and verify accurate operation of S&C systems and equipment Perform preventive maintenance on all S&C apparatus Perform inspections and testing as required on each device Report problems; failures or unsafe conditions Ensure there is enough material on hand to permit work or repairs to be completed without undue delay Make authorized corrections and modifications Adept at performing efficiently both autonomously and as part of a team Align with company regulatory rules and policies to uphold safety and operational excellence Other general duties can include cable locates, painting, and housekeeping of signal housing & equipment and climbing ladders
